/illumos-gate/usr/src/uts/sun/sys/dada/impl/ |
H A D | transport.h | 154 extern int dcd_hba_init(struct modlinkage *modlp); 156 extern void dcd_hab_fini(struct modlinkage *modlp);
|
/illumos-gate/usr/src/uts/common/io/ib/clients/sdp/ |
H A D | sdpddi.c | 303 static struct modlinkage modlinkage = { variable in typeref:struct:modlinkage 314 ret = mod_install(&modlinkage); 317 ret = ldi_ident_from_mod(&modlinkage, &sdp_li); 329 ret = mod_remove(&modlinkage); 341 return (mod_info(&modlinkage, modinfop));
|
/illumos-gate/usr/src/uts/common/sys/ |
H A D | modctl.h | 200 * that must be used in the modlinkage structure. 205 * The modlinkage structure is the structure that the module writer 211 * than 3 linkage structures (which is very unlikely), a modlinkage 215 struct modlinkage { struct 435 #define MI_INFO_LINKAGE 8 /* used internally to extract modlinkage */ 500 struct modlinkage *mod_linkage; 622 extern modctl_t *mod_getctl(struct modlinkage *); 634 extern const char *mod_modname(struct modlinkage *); 660 extern int mod_install(struct modlinkage *); 661 extern int mod_remove(struct modlinkage *); [all...] |
/illumos-gate/usr/src/uts/common/inet/dlpistub/ |
H A D | dlpistub.c | 350 static struct modlinkage modlinkage = { variable in typeref:struct:modlinkage 357 return (mod_install(&modlinkage)); 363 return (mod_remove(&modlinkage)); 369 return (mod_info(&modlinkage, modinfop));
|
/illumos-gate/usr/src/uts/common/dtrace/ |
H A D | lockstat.c | 323 static struct modlinkage modlinkage = { variable in typeref:struct:modlinkage 330 return (mod_install(&modlinkage)); 336 return (mod_remove(&modlinkage)); 342 return (mod_info(&modlinkage, modinfop));
|
H A D | systrace.c | 352 static struct modlinkage modlinkage = { variable in typeref:struct:modlinkage 361 return (mod_install(&modlinkage)); 367 return (mod_info(&modlinkage, modinfop)); 373 return (mod_remove(&modlinkage));
|
/illumos-gate/usr/src/uts/common/avs/ns/rdc/ |
H A D | rdcsrv.c | 116 static struct modlinkage modlinkage = { variable in typeref:struct:modlinkage 130 if ((rc = mod_install(&modlinkage)) != DDI_SUCCESS) 142 if ((rc = mod_remove(&modlinkage)) == DDI_SUCCESS) 152 return (mod_info(&modlinkage, modinfop));
|
/illumos-gate/usr/src/uts/common/cpr/ |
H A D | cpr_mod.c | 67 static struct modlinkage modlinkage = { variable in typeref:struct:modlinkage 89 if ((e = mod_install(&modlinkage)) == 0) { 100 if ((e = mod_remove(&modlinkage)) == 0) { 109 return (mod_info(&modlinkage, modinfop));
|
/illumos-gate/usr/src/uts/common/io/ |
H A D | dedump.c | 287 static struct modlinkage modlinkage = { variable in typeref:struct:modlinkage 315 return (mod_install(&modlinkage)); 321 return (mod_remove(&modlinkage)); 327 return (mod_info(&modlinkage, modinfop));
|
H A D | drcompat.c | 60 static struct modlinkage modlinkage = { variable in typeref:struct:modlinkage 68 return (mod_install(&modlinkage)); 74 return (mod_remove(&modlinkage)); 80 return (mod_info(&modlinkage, modinfop));
|
H A D | dump.c | 264 static struct modlinkage modlinkage = { variable in typeref:struct:modlinkage 271 return (mod_install(&modlinkage)); 277 return (mod_remove(&modlinkage)); 283 return (mod_info(&modlinkage, modinfop));
|
H A D | gentty.c | 122 static struct modlinkage modlinkage = { variable in typeref:struct:modlinkage 132 return (mod_install(&modlinkage)); 139 return (mod_remove(&modlinkage)); 145 return (mod_info(&modlinkage, modinfop));
|
H A D | random.c | 118 static struct modlinkage modlinkage = { MODREV_1, { &modldrv, NULL } }; variable in typeref:struct:modlinkage 126 return (mod_install(&modlinkage)); 132 return (mod_remove(&modlinkage)); 138 return (mod_info(&modlinkage, modinfop));
|
H A D | smbios.c | 296 static struct modlinkage modlinkage = { variable in typeref:struct:modlinkage 310 if ((err = mod_install(&modlinkage)) != 0) 321 if ((err = mod_remove(&modlinkage)) == 0) 330 return (mod_info(&modlinkage, mip));
|
H A D | tclient.c | 109 static struct modlinkage modlinkage = { variable in typeref:struct:modlinkage 123 if ((e = mod_install(&modlinkage)) != 0) { 135 if ((e = mod_remove(&modlinkage)) != 0) { 145 return (mod_info(&modlinkage, modinfop));
|
/illumos-gate/usr/src/uts/common/os/ |
H A D | inst_sync.c | 94 static struct modlinkage modlinkage = { variable in typeref:struct:modlinkage 106 return (mod_install(&modlinkage)); 112 return (mod_info(&modlinkage, modinfop)); 118 return (mod_remove(&modlinkage));
|
/illumos-gate/usr/src/uts/i86pc/io/fipe/ |
H A D | fipe_drv.c | 400 static struct modlinkage modlinkage = { variable in typeref:struct:modlinkage 412 return (mod_install(&modlinkage)); 418 return (mod_info(&modlinkage, modinfop)); 426 if ((err = mod_remove(&modlinkage)) == 0) {
|
/illumos-gate/usr/src/uts/i86pc/io/ppm/ |
H A D | acpippm.c | 113 static struct modlinkage modlinkage = { variable in typeref:struct:modlinkage 159 if ((error = mod_install(&modlinkage)) != DDI_SUCCESS) { 173 if ((error = mod_remove(&modlinkage)) == DDI_SUCCESS) { 185 return (mod_info(&modlinkage, modinfop));
|
/illumos-gate/usr/src/uts/common/io/scsi/adapters/scsi_vhci/fops/ |
H A D | sym_hds.c | 87 static struct modlinkage modlinkage = { variable in typeref:struct:modlinkage 102 return (mod_install(&modlinkage)); 108 return (mod_remove(&modlinkage)); 114 return (mod_info(&modlinkage, modinfop));
|
/illumos-gate/usr/src/uts/common/io/usb/clients/ugen/ |
H A D | ugen.c | 119 static struct modlinkage modlinkage = { variable in typeref:struct:modlinkage 137 if ((rval = mod_install(&modlinkage)) != 0) { 152 if ((rval = mod_remove(&modlinkage)) != 0) { 165 return (mod_info(&modlinkage, modinfop));
|
/illumos-gate/usr/src/uts/common/io/vnic/ |
H A D | vnic_ctl.c | 70 static struct modlinkage modlinkage = { variable in typeref:struct:modlinkage 80 status = mod_install(&modlinkage); 92 status = mod_remove(&modlinkage); 102 return (mod_info(&modlinkage, modinfop));
|
/illumos-gate/usr/src/uts/sun4u/sunfire/io/ |
H A D | environ.c | 137 static struct modlinkage modlinkage = { variable in typeref:struct:modlinkage 156 return (mod_install(&modlinkage)); 164 if ((error = mod_remove(&modlinkage)) != 0) 174 return (mod_info(&modlinkage, modinfop));
|
/illumos-gate/usr/src/uts/sun4/io/ |
H A D | tod.c | 100 static struct modlinkage modlinkage = { variable in typeref:struct:modlinkage 116 if ((e = mod_install(&modlinkage)) != 0) { 129 if ((e = mod_remove(&modlinkage)) != 0) { 142 return (mod_info(&modlinkage, modinfop));
|
/illumos-gate/usr/src/uts/sun4u/io/ |
H A D | bbc_beep.c | 118 static struct modlinkage modlinkage = { variable in typeref:struct:modlinkage 136 if ((error = mod_install(&modlinkage)) != 0) { 147 return (mod_info(&modlinkage, modinfop)); 156 error = mod_remove(&modlinkage);
|
H A D | epic.c | 126 static struct modlinkage modlinkage = { variable in typeref:struct:modlinkage 142 if ((e = mod_install(&modlinkage)) != 0) 153 if ((e = mod_remove(&modlinkage)) != 0) 164 return (mod_info(&modlinkage, modinfop));
|